Hi team,

Before I hand off the 3.2 release, please note the humidity sensor drift reported on Verdana controllers in the Elmbrook trial site. Drift exceeds 4% after roughly ten days of continuous operation; firmware 3.2.1 adds an automatic recalibration cycle every 72 hours. Support should advise growers to install 3.2.1 and trigger a manual recalibration once. The hotfix bundle must be verified before distribution, so I'm including the signing key used for the 3.2.1 packages below.

release key, fahof-yagap: bky3_m5d

Customers receive a one-time code at drop-off; your scope covers the code validation service and the locker-release handshake only — do not modify the payment module, which is owned by a separate vendor. All changes require a signed test report before staging deployment, and we review those every Thursday. Please keep timelines conservative and flag blockers early. For access provisioning or scope questions, write to the vendor desk at the address below.

alerts address for kafof-bagag: kasael@olvarqdyn.corp

Handover for FeedCheck, our podcast feed validator. It polls registered feeds hourly, flags malformed RSS, bad enclosure URLs, and duplicate GUIDs. Most tickets are publishers complaining about false positives on the episode-art check — there's a known leniency flag for that. Deploys go out Tuesdays; Marit approves them for now. Test fixtures live in the validator repo. The validation rules and override process are written up on the internal page below.

wiki page, bagef-yajof: https://sentry.sivrelcloud.corp/board

# Liftgrid elevator-dispatch simulator — environment file
# Reviewer notes: this file configures the dispatch engine only; the
# visualization layer has its own env under /viz. Car counts, floor
# topology, and traffic-pattern seeds are set below and are safe to
# commit. The simulation replay endpoint requires an auth secret that
# must never be committed; a provisioning step injects it. That
# injected secret line follows immediately after this comment block.

env line for yahaf-kageg: VAULT_KEY5=978f5